Rampurhat massacre: another death on Monday, death toll increases to 9

She had sustained 60% burn injuries in the March 21 massacre.

The death toll in the March 21 massacre in Birbhum district’s Bogtui village of Rampurhat increased to nine on Monday, with the death of Najma Bibi. She was admitted with burn injuries in the state-run hospital in Rampurhat. She died at around 1.30 pm on Monday, said officials.

Najma Bibi had sustained 60 per cent burn injuries on March 21 when around 10 houses were set afire by a group of miscreants. She was rescued by fire bridage personnel along with two other injured women and a child. They were taken to the Rampurhat state-run hospital. She was on ventilator support and her condition deteriorated for the past one day.

Eight persons – five women and two children – were tortured and burnt to death in Bogtui on March 21. The incident is alleged to be a retaliation after a local Trinamool leader Bhadu Sheikh was killed in a crude bomb attack. Fire brigade personnel found seven charred bodies from a house. The eighth victim had later died in hospital.

The Central Bureau of Investigation (CBI) is now probing the massacre followed by a Calcutta High Court order.
